Under normal market conditions, this ETF seeks to provide a daily return that is 200% inverse (opposite) to the performance of Tesla (TSLA) stock. To achieve this, it typically allocates at least 80% of its net assets to swap agreements. These agreements, entered into with major global financial institutions, involve the fund and the institution exchanging returns to generate daily exposure equivalent to negative 200% of the fund's net asset value, based on TSLA's movements. This investment vehicle operates as a non-diversified fund.

TSLZ is a tactical, not long-term, tool for capturing TSLA downside, best used during short-term declines and with momentum indicators like RSI. Tesla's volatility and unpredictable news-driven swings make timing crucial; holding TSLZ too long risks decay due to daily resets.
